You will initially come into the Transactions team where you will provide accurate and timely processing of payments and cash allocations with respect to the Accounts Payable & Accounts Receivable and Treasury functions, enabling the team to maintain proper accounting records.

Key Areas of the Role include:-

  • Receive, verify and process supplier invoices.
  • Ensure purchase orders match corresponding invoices and have been correctly raised.
  • Processing automated payments and customer collections on company finance system.
  • Manual payments for one-time vendors/foreign suppliers.
  • Supplier reconciliations to ensure any missing invoices and differences are captured.
  • Reporting daily cash inflows to the Management Team.
  • Completing daily bank reconciliations and reporting cash balances.
  • Issuing the company cash flow forecast.
  • Drive forward efficiency by investigating and implementing where applicable new methodology of cash allocation.
  • Obtain and maintain remittances from customers and allocation of customer receipts.
  • Review and resolve unapplied cash, incorporating meaningful comments where there are issues.
  • Monitoring and allocation of cheques.
  • Management of cheque payments made, including writing and cancelling cheques.
  • Monthly balance sheet support pack with schedules and reconciliation's as well as month end closing procedures.
  • Other duties around compliance and control
